Factors that Affect Solar Panel Costs in Bedminster

For many Bedminster homeowners, the decision to install a solar energy system comes down to cost. However, the range of solar installation costs can be quite wide in Bedminster, with typical prices between $20,000 to $40,000. There are a number of factors that significantly influence the price you'll pay, which we'll go over below.

Solar Equipment

When it comes to estimating the cost of a solar panel system in Bedminster, one of the most important factors is the size of the system you need. Solar systems are sized by kilowatts (kW) and are mainly based on your home's energy usage, which you can figure out by looking at past energy bills. Your total cost can increase by around $2,770 for each additional kilowatt you need. The kind of solar equipment you choose can increase or decrease your cost by thousands or even tens of thousands of dollars. If you get the most efficient solar panel brands, you'll end up paying more upfront than if you opted for the most affordable panels. However, more efficient panels could save you more in the long run on your energy bills. Additionally, extra products, such as solar batteries, can bring your total well above the Bedminster average.

Solar Financing Terms

Most solar installers in Bedminster offer solar loans, which reduce the initial cost of installing solar panels. When figuring out your overall cost, you should also calculate the interest you'll pay if you go with a solar loan. Also, paying more on your down payment can lower the total interest paid over time.

Solar Panel Installation Company

The solar panel installer you pick will play a role in your total cost to adopt solar energy. Different companies will charge different amounts for the equipment and labor. Larger national companies typically have lower costs, but some local companies keep up with them by promoting sales and discounts. While the smaller companies might not have access to specific equipment options like Tesla Powerwall batteries or additional services like electric car charger installation, they might be cheaper overall.

Solar Panel Cost Data by System Size

System size Cost per system watt Solar system cost 25-Year savings Payback period
6 kW $2.88 $12,099 $8,406 14.8 years
8 kW $2.83 $15,822 $11,518 14.5 years
10 kW $2.77 $19,390 $14,786 14.2 years
12 kW $2.71 $22,803 $18,208 13.9 years
14 kW $2.66 $26,060 $21,786 13.6 years
16 kW $2.60 $29,163 $25,519 13.3 years
18 kW $2.55 $32,110 $29,406 13.0 years
20 kW $2.49 $34,902 $33,449 12.8 years

How to Save on Solar Panels

There are a lot of solar installers to choose from, all of which offer different warranties, solar panel brands and price points. To help you decide on the right company for you, here are some tips to keep in mind:

  • Warranty: Warranties that provide coverage for panel repairs and maintenance over around 25 years are the gold standard in the business, and offering such a warranty is one sign of a quality company.
  • Reputation: Solar installers that have great reviews from their customers and that have been in business for many years most likely provide good-quality solar panel installation and expertise.
  • Solar Panel Brands: Not all solar companies have the same brands of solar panels, so the brand and type of panel you want can play a substantial role in the company you choose.
  • Contract: When looking through your solar company's contract, ask for clarification about any terms you're not sure of and be sure you understand what happens in scenarios such as a system part breaking or if the company goes out of business.

Can solar panels eliminate my electricity bills?

It is possible to eliminate your electricity bills with solar panels, but for most homeowners in Bedminster, that will require at least a 10-kW system. Not all homes will have roofs that can accommodate that size system, so you'll want to check with a local solar installer to see how many panels can fit on your roof.

How many solar panels do I need to power my home?

To figure out what solar panel system size you need, you need to know how much energy your home needs and how much sunlight your home gets. For a general estimate, however, since each panel can generally produce about 250 to 400 watt-hours per hour, the average house will need 20 to 35 panels.
